Removing a paired device

1. In Bluetooth mode, press OK/MENU.
2. Turn TUNE to Remove Bluetooth device and press OK/MENU.
3. Select the device to be removed by turning TUNE and confirm by pressing OK/ MENU.
> A question asking if you would like to remove the device will be displayed.
4. Press OK/MENU to confirm or EXIT to cancel.
